Prime Factorization of 3040000
What is the Prime Factorization of 3040000?
or
Explanation of number 3040000 Prime Factorization
Prime Factorization of 3040000 it is expressing 3040000 as the product of prime factors. In other words it is finding which prime numbers should be multiplied together to make 3040000.
Since number 3040000 is a Composite number (not Prime) we can do its Prime Factorization.
To get a list of all Prime Factors of 3040000, we have to iteratively divide 3040000 by the smallest prime number possible until the result equals 1.
Here is the complete solution of finding Prime Factors of 3040000:
The smallest Prime Number which can divide 3040000 without a remainder is 2. So the first calculation step would look like:
3040000 ÷ 2 = 1520000
Now we repeat this action until the result equals 1:
1520000 ÷ 2 = 760000
760000 ÷ 2 = 380000
380000 ÷ 2 = 190000
190000 ÷ 2 = 95000
95000 ÷ 2 = 47500
47500 ÷ 2 = 23750
23750 ÷ 2 = 11875
11875 ÷ 5 = 2375
2375 ÷ 5 = 475
475 ÷ 5 = 95
95 ÷ 5 = 19
19 ÷ 19 = 1
Now we have all the Prime Factors for number 3040000. It is: 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 5, 5, 5, 5, 19
Or you may also write it in exponential form: 28 × 54 × 19
